Output e1de353857586c44fe235c6fa6d3166707ca2e5390f8ce9a02e4d0101308f2bd:0

value
196392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00d3f1323ab80a825f97a2c9944f66d2a90f73d8 OP_EQUAL
address
31mPpYWXVSGkfja3v3U6wgVbPVTHxxhYeH
transaction
e1de353857586c44fe235c6fa6d3166707ca2e5390f8ce9a02e4d0101308f2bd
spent
true